echo "Repair an existing SDDM Qt5 theme selection with missing greeter libraries"

# This is a one-time repair, not a recurring theme-selection guard.
# An existing theme with SddmGreeterTheme/QtVersion=5 (the default) selects
# /usr/bin/sddm-greeter. If that executable lacks libraries, login stays black.
# Missing themes or executables already fall back safely in SDDM itself.
# Preserve working selections and replace only a confirmed broken Qt5 choice.

sddm_conf="${OMARCHY_SDDM_CONF:-/etc/sddm.conf}"
sddm_conf_dir="${OMARCHY_SDDM_CONF_DIR:-/etc/sddm.conf.d}"
sys_conf_dir="${OMARCHY_SDDM_SYS_CONF_DIR:-/usr/lib/sddm/sddm.conf.d}"
theme_dir="${OMARCHY_SDDM_THEME_DIR:-/usr/share/sddm/themes}"
qt5_greeter="${OMARCHY_SDDM_QT5_GREETER:-/usr/bin/sddm-greeter}"
qt6_greeter="${OMARCHY_SDDM_QT6_GREETER:-/usr/bin/sddm-greeter-qt6}"
backup_dir="${OMARCHY_SDDM_BACKUP_DIR:-/var/lib/omarchy/sddm-backups}"
proc_root="${OMARCHY_SDDM_PROC_ROOT:-/proc}"

# SDDM v0.21.0 ConfigReader.cpp loads vendor files, local files, then sddm.conf.
# Match Qt's ICU collation, not libc sort order; the last [Theme] value wins.
